Molly Blackley Jackson is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Family Practice and Research and Theory. According to data from OpenAlex, Molly Blackley Jackson has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 210 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 4 papers in Family Practice and 3 papers in Research and Theory. Recurrent topics in Molly Blackley Jackson’s work include Innovations in Medical Education (7 papers), Clinical Reasoning and Diagnostic Skills (4 papers) and Nursing education and management (3 papers). Molly Blackley Jackson is often cited by papers focused on Innovations in Medical Education (7 papers), Clinical Reasoning and Diagnostic Skills (4 papers) and Nursing education and management (3 papers). Molly Blackley Jackson collaborates with scholars based in United States, The Netherlands and Australia. Molly Blackley Jackson's co-authors include Marjorie D. Wenrich, Ineke H. A. P. Wolfhagen, Paul G. Ramsey, Erika A. Goldstein, Albert Scherpbier, Albert Scherpbier, Doug Schaad, Lynne Robins, Susan E. Merel and Marwa Shoeb and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of General Internal Medicine, Academic Medicine and BMC Medical Education.
